摘 要:四川盆地东部复兴地区涪页10井在侏罗系自流井组东岳庙段测试获得高产油气流,进一步证实了陆相页岩具有巨大的油气勘探潜力。但东岳庙段页岩具有高黏土矿物含量、富介壳夹层和较高有机质热演化程度等特殊性,是一种新类型陆相页岩,其优质储层发育特征及影响因素尚缺乏系统研究。为此,综合利用X射线衍射、薄片鉴定、氩离子抛光扫描电镜、压汞—液氮吸附联测、主微量元素分析和纳米CT等多技术手段,深入剖析了东岳庙段陆相页岩储层发育特征,探讨了优质页岩储层发育的控制因素,最后明确了其油气地质意义。研究结果表明:(1)东岳庙段陆相页岩具有“多孔缝共生—无机孔为主—大孔大喉”的储集空间发育特征,发育以黏土矿物晶间孔为主的8种类型孔隙和成岩收缩缝、生烃超压缝等类型微裂缝,无机孔占比为80%~90%,孔隙结构以介孔和宏孔为主,页岩孔喉半径较大,纹层状介壳/粉砂黏土页岩相和纹层状介壳黏土页岩相2种纹层状页岩具有较好的烃源岩品质,为东岳庙段优质储层类型;(2)纹层状介壳黏土页岩相储层具有“高黏土矿物扩孔—高演化生孔—层偶界面成缝—超压保孔缝”的成储机制,沉积环境控制了纵向上页岩垂向非均质性,高黏土矿物含量对增大储集空间有积极作用,半深湖沉积环境保障了优质岩相的发育,纹层沉积构造与页岩形成的层偶界面为应力弱面,易形成微裂缝;(3)较高有机质热演化阶段发生的黏土矿物转化作用、有机质热解和溶蚀作用直接影响了“大孔大喉”的储集空间特征,超压系统、致密介壳隔层为孔缝的保持奠定了保存基础。结论认为,取得的研究成果进一步完善了陆相复杂岩相页岩优质储层发育机理认识,丰富了中国陆相页岩油气地质理论,为新类型陆相页岩油气的勘探选区、选层提供了理论指导。The high-yield oil and gas flow tested by Well Fuye 10 in the Dongyuemiao Member of Jurassic Ziliujing Formation in the Fuxing area,eastern Sichuan Basin,further confirms the great oil and gas exploration potential of continental shale.However,the Dongyuemiao Member shale has special features such as high clay mineral content,presence of shell-rich interbeds and high thermal evolution degree of organic matter,making it a new type of continental shale.So far,the development characteristics and influence factors of its high-quality reservoirs have not been studied systematically.In this paper,the development characteristics of Dongyuemiao Member shale reservoirs are analyzed by means of XRD,thin section analysis,argon-ion polishing scanning electron microscopy,mercury injection and liquid nitrogen adsorption combined measurement,major and trace element analysis,and nano-CT comprehensively.Then,the factors controlling the development of high-quality shale reservoirs are discussed.Finally,its petroleum geological significance is clarified.The following results are obtained.First,the reservoir space in the Dongyuemiao Member continental shale exhibits the development characteristics of coexistence of pores and fractures,dominance of inorganic pores,large pores and large throats.Eight types of pores dominated by intercrystalline pore of clay mineral,and microfractures such as diagenetic contraction fracture and hydrocarbon-generation overpressured fracture are developed.The inorganic pores account for 80%–90%.The pores are mainly mesopores and macropores.The shale pore throat radius is large.The laminated shell/silty clay shale and the laminated shell clay shale are two kinds of laminated shale with good quality of source rocks,as well as the high-quality reservoirs in the Dongyuemiao Member.Second,the formation of the laminated shell clay shale reservoirs follows the mechanisms of high content of clay minerals expanding pores,high evolution degree generating pores,fracture formation at layer coupled interface,and ov
